NFIB Participates in Small Business Roundtable with Senator Braun

Sen. Braun met with owners to discuss the top small business issues

Senator Mike Braun met with NFIB members and Indiana small business owners earlier this month for a roundtable event to discuss the most pressing issues facing the small business community. Issues like ongoing rising costs, burdensome government regulations, and property tax reform were on the table as the Senator heard first-hand from small business owners across the state.

“It’s a great opportunity for both our members and for Senator Braun to have these conversations in person to get a real feel of what Indiana’s Main Street looks like and the challenges they’re facing,” said Natalie Robinson, NFIB Indiana State Director. “Senator Braun has been a great Senator for Indiana’s small businesses and the roundtable event was a success.”

As Indiana’s Senator, Sen. Braun co-sponsored legislation to stop a massive tax hike on small businesses next year. By making the Small Business Deduction permanent, small businesses can continue to take advantage of the 20% deduction and avoid a tax increase that will surely negatively impact their businesses.

NFIB LC member and small business owner Brad Rateike hosted the event at his business, 317 BBQ in Indianapolis. Rateike recently penned an op-ed in the Indianapolis Business Journal about his experience:

“This was a topic of discussion last week when I hosted the Indiana Chapter of the National Foundation of Independent Business. The diverse group of business owners focused less on state or federal partisan debate and more on discussing tangible policies affecting their livelihoods…We were privileged to have the opportunity to share these (small business) views and the subsequent inquiries with the likely next governor of our state, U.S. Sen. Mike Braun. It was a substance-focused discussion, dealing with issues a governor can impact.”
